Variant summary

Our verdict is Uncertain significance. Variant got 3 ACMG points: 3P and 0B. PM2PP3

The NM_000870.7(HTR4):​c.578C>T​(p.Ala193Val)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.0000116 in 1,461,694 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
HTR4 (HGNC:5299): (5-hydroxytryptamine receptor 4) This gene is a member of the family of serotonin receptors, which are G protein coupled receptors that stimulate cAMP production in response to serotonin (5-hydroxytryptamine). The gene product is a glycosylated transmembrane protein that functions in both the peripheral and central nervous system to modulate the release of various neurotransmitters. Multiple transcript variants encoding proteins with distinct C-terminal sequences have been described. [provided by RefSeq, May 2010]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sOct 12, 2022The c.578C>T (p.A193V) alteration is located in exon 5 (coding exon 5) of the HTR4 gene. This alteration results from a C to T substitution at nucleotide position 578, causing the alanine (A) at amino acid position 193 to be replaced by a valine (V).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
